In an era of precision-crafted playlists and algorithmic recommendations, Pajamas is a refreshing anomaly. Hailing from Ann Arbor, MI, Pajamas' style has been described as “exploratory rock" - a good descriptor for Pajamas’ sound which contains a smorgasbord of influences from across almost the whole canon of American music tradition. This four man group is redefining the live music experience, standing on the shoulders of giants and crafting performances that are as much about the journey as the destination.
